Rapido BR 1/801 Barrier Van – No.W87573 is an OO‑scale (1:76) model of a British Rail “RBV” barrier van, representing the pre‑TOPS British Rail Blue livery. The model carries the manufacturer part number 957012 and is designed for use on OO gauge track.
The van features original‑type buffers and wheels running in metal bearings. It is finished with a high level of detail both above and below the floor line, including a high‑quality livery application and NEM‑standard coupler pockets. The model is supplied in the BR Blue colour scheme, reflecting the period it represents.
